henrivolvo I have a bit of play in my alloy housing power steering rack (240 1991). Is this easy to repair myself or is it a matter of pulling it out and getting it fixed?
perko Depends where the play is, the racks themselves are fairly solid, is it possibly one of the ball joints? The racks can be serviced, depends on your skill level and what the actual issue is as to if you can do it yourself
